If Georg Cantor had googled "bijection",
he would have learned that
a bijection B between sets U and V is
a set B of pairs ⟨u,v⟩ ∈ U×V such that
for each u ∈ U unique vᵤ ∈ V exists: ⟨u,vᵤ⟩ ∈ B
for each v ∈ V unique uᵥ ∈ U exists: ⟨uᵥ,v⟩ ∈ B

Cantor could not have googled "bijection".
You (WM) can, though.

> but must fail to reach their aim.

The aim of a bijection B is to be
a set of pairs ⟨u,v⟩ ∈ U×V such that etc.

If B reaches that aim,
B is a bijection.

If B fails to reach that aim,
B isn't a bijection.

There is no paradox in something
not-being a bijection.
It's just that we wish to reason about
all bijections together, and so
we wish to make claims true of each bijection,
and then augment those claims.

It doesn't serve us to have
"bijections in the sweet bye and bye".
Can we make claim C about B?
Or can't we make claim C?
Knowing that is what serves us.
